Resource Allocation Challenges in Weddings-Celebrations Frontend Teams
- Weddings-celebrations companies handle fluctuating demand peaks—seasonal spikes in bookings, last-minute changes, event cancellations.
- Frontend teams face pressure to deliver smooth user experiences on booking engines, RSVP systems, and vendor portals.
- Traditional resource allocation often relies on intuition or fixed schedules, leading to bottlenecks during high traffic or feature rollouts.
- Consumer protection updates, such as new data privacy laws or refund policy disclosures, add complexity to frontend workflows.
- A 2024 Forrester report shows 62% of event platforms saw delays linked to ad-hoc resource shifts during consumer policy integration.
Managers must adopt a data-driven approach to optimize resource allocation, balancing development speed, quality, and compliance.

Data Collection & Analytics: Measuring What Matters
- Start with user behavior analytics on booking and RSVP flows—track load times, drop-off points, and feature usage.
- Use tools like Google Analytics, Mixpanel, or Hotjar. Include consumer feedback channels such as Zigpoll for direct input on UI changes after compliance updates.
- Align data collection with consumer protection updates. For instance, after implementing a new consent banner due to GDPR revisions, measure clicks, dismiss rates, and conversion impact.
- Analyze developer workflow metrics: code commit frequency, pull request review times, bug incidence—tools include GitPrime or Linear.
- Example: One weddings app tracked a 30% user drop-off after adding a refund policy notice. Data led to redesigning the notice placement, recovering 18% of lost users within two weeks.
Note: Data accuracy depends on consistent tagging and team-wide adoption of analytic tools.
Experimentation & Iteration: Test Before You Commit
- Use A/B testing to determine how consumer protection updates affect frontend performance and UX.
- Example: Test two consent banner designs—one intrusive, one minimal. Track bounce rates and booking completions.
- Experiment with resource allocation by swapping developers on urgent compliance tasks vs. feature development.
- Document results meticulously; share findings in team retrospectives to inform future allocation.
- Risks: Over-experimentation delays releases. Avoid "analysis paralysis" by setting clear time limits and decision criteria.
Process Alignment & Delegation: Structured Team Management
- Map frontend tasks by priority: compliance updates, core features, bug fixes.
- Delegate compliance-heavy tasks to developers with experience in legal/UX intersections.
- Use Agile frameworks—Scrum or Kanban—to visualize workloads. Incorporate consumer protection stories explicitly in sprints.
- Hold weekly syncs to re-assess resource needs based on analytics and upcoming policy updates.
- Example: A team managing a wedding vendor portal reallocated two frontend developers exclusively to implement California’s CCPA updates, reducing compliance bugs by 75% over one quarter.
- Leverage feedback tools like Zigpoll or Typeform internally to gather developer insights on blockers or overload.
Measurement & Risks: Quantify Impact and Anticipate Challenges
- Track key KPIs: page load speeds, conversion rates on booking flows, bug counts post-update, developer cycle times.
- Use dashboards (e.g., Data Studio, Grafana) to visualize both frontend performance and team productivity.
- Watch for signs of burnout; consumer protection updates can spike workload unpredictably.
- Caveat: Data-driven decisions may deprioritize creative frontend improvements if compliance tasks dominate.
- Plan contingencies for unexpected regulatory changes—maintain buffer capacity or cross-train developers for flexibility.
Scaling Resource Allocation Across Multiple Weddings and Event Products
- Standardize data collection and reporting formats to compare frontend performance across portals: RSVP, vendor management, guest communications.
- Automate routine compliance checks with CI/CD pipelines integrated with policy monitoring tools.
- Develop a knowledge base for compliance-driven frontend patterns, aiding rapid implementation.
- As the company grows, consider a dedicated compliance liaison embedded within frontend teams to reduce context switching.
- Example: One events company scaled from 3 to 12 frontend developers and reduced consumer protection-related release delays by 40% through a centralized analytics dashboard and Scrum-aligned task prioritization.
